Denver, CO – The Denver needle exchange program is not helping with record drug overdose deaths in 2020.

According to the Denverite, which reported statistics from the Medical Examiner, Denver already matched the number of drug overdose deaths from 2019.

It only took nine months to match the 225 deaths from 2019. In 2018, there were 209 fatal drug overdoses.

For those who do not know, Denver operates a needle exchange program. It provides clean needles to intravenous drug users.

While it might [Citizen Press emphasis] help cut down on bloodborne diseases, the program definitely enables drug users.

Executive director, Lisa Raville, blames COVID-19 shutdowns and claims people are using alone.

Raville said that because libraries and other public spaces with bathrooms are closed, there is less of a chance that someone can intervene in an overdose. About 17 percent of people who die from drug overdoses are also experiencing homelessness.

“I think people are using alone,” she said.
